Output 87da787aebf07dc105d2116701a26f2a05b512d245278cef8b42815fd9996f4b:1

value
10450892376
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 71ea596150684a2e17850fc97cea2a35893312f198910e2ec1ed00b8c8caec1c
address
tb1pw849jc2sdp9zu9u9plyhe632xkynxyh3nzgsutkpa5qt3jx2aswqqma95p
transaction
87da787aebf07dc105d2116701a26f2a05b512d245278cef8b42815fd9996f4b
confirmations
80391
spent
true